You can help name some of the sites the city of Olympia is developing
You can help name three city of Olympia sites under development if you act quickly.
The city of Olympia is asking for name ideas for The Olympia Armory, Yelm Highway Community Park (where Spooners U Pick berry fields used to be), and Kaiser Woods Park.
The final deadline to suggest a permanent name on the Engage Olympia website is Friday, Sept. 27. The city asks that suggestions consider history, culture, past contributions, area features, and the nearby and wider community.
As of Monday morning, the city had received only a few dozen suggestions, including some less serious ones such as Parky McParkface.
The Parks and Recreation Advisory Committee (PRAC) will host a public hearing at 6 p.m. Oct. 17 at the Olympia Armory, 515 Eastside St SE, to review and gather public comment on suggested names. PRAC will then make recommendations to the Olympia Parks, Arts and Recreation Department to present to the City Council, who will make the final selections.
